Show FUNERAL SERVICES FOR ROBERT STRONG FR0ISETH Beautiful and Impressive funeral ser--ice.s were held at St. Paul's church Friday Fri-day afternoon at 5:30 o'clock for Robert Strong Frolsclh. the youncest son of Mr. and Mrs. B. A. M. Froiseth. who was accidentally killed last Tuesdav in Ogden. Canon Johnson of St. Mark's eathodral read the impressive Episcopal burial sorvlce and was assisted bv the vestal, choir, with Mrs. Allen M. Howard at tho organ. Mrs. Snyder was the soloist and sang beautifully, "Oh. Rest In the Lord." The pallbearers were childhood friends of the deceased and included Messrs. McDonald. Mc-Donald. Mlneor. Walter Gillespie. Courtney Court-ney Harris, Warren Keate and Jack Sadler. The Moral offerings were beautiful. Including In-cluding many set pieces. The Interment was at Mount Olvet and private. In their crent sorrow Mr. and Mrs. Froiseth and family have the heartfelt sympathy of a host of friends. |
